Human Resources Manager
Summary
The Human Resource Manager establishes the tactical and strategic Human Resource leadership at the plant level.
Uses principles and practices of human resource management to contribute to the success of the short- and long-term business goals.
Expertise in solving problems and the execution of objectives.
Partners with the plant and support the implementation of company-wide Human Resource projects.

Job Duties
* Understands and interprets HR policies and procedures and interprets the intent, spirit, and terms of each associates and managers.
Explains to associates all company and governmental rules, regulations, and procedures, and the need for compliance.
* Counsels management in the application of effective associate relations policies and practices.
Verifies adherence to associate relations, policies and practices day – to – day implementation of policies concerning wages, hours, and working conditions.
* Recommend revisions or drafts of new associate relations, policies and procedures required.
Presents to the HR Director for approval.
* Screens, counsels, and recommends associates for participation in training and education programs.
Coordinates associate participation in established training courses offered through community schools, professional service providers, and other vendors.
* Recruits and hires all levels of personnel for company needs and establishes company recruitment and hiring procedures.
Monitors staffing requirements for all departments.
* Manages preparation of associate separation notices and related documentation, and exit interviews to determine reasons behind all separations.
* Prepares reports and recommends procedures to reduce absenteeism and turnover.
* Manages new associate orientation to foster positive attitude toward the company goals.
